Entries are keyed by rule ID and file hash, so a finding reappears the moment the surrounding code changes. Reviewers should treat any baseline growth in a pull request as a red flag: new suppressions require sign-off from the Kestrel Assurance group. Expiry dates on entries are mandatory as of release 4.2. The suppression policy, review workflow, and audit history are maintained on the internal page below.

runbook for yadup-fahif: https://jira.qorvelcorp.internal/spaces/spaces/spaces/b46212397071

When this happens, pickers receive unoptimized route sheets, which measurably increases walk time and can delay outbound cutoffs. This alert fires when median solve time stays above 40 seconds for ten minutes. Before approving the pending release, confirm whether the regression correlates with the new constraint model shipped in Cartwheel 4.2. The runbook with rollback criteria is maintained at the following page:

wiki page, bagug-kajof: https://jira.tolvaqsys.internal/browse/pages/display/display/6db0

Ticket VLT-archive: Locked vault blocking cold-storage archival. The Frostgate archiver cannot seal the Q3 buckets because the credentials vault locked after three failed token refreshes. Code reviewer context: the retry loop in archiver/sealer.go treats a 423 as retryable, which triggered the lockout — the fix in this change makes it terminal. To verify the fix end-to-end, you need to unlock the vault once, run the archival dry-run against the Pellworth staging buckets, and confirm sealing completes. Unlock using the passphrase below.

recovery phrase for fahaf-hahig: sorys-rusdor-kaswyn-rusael-norir-fenir-ralix-sorius-novok

Quick heads-up on Pinwheel UI versioning: we cut a minor release every sprint, and anything touching component props needs a changeset file in the PR. No changeset, no merge — the bot will nag you. Majors are rare and go through the design council first. The full policy, with examples of what counts as breaking, lives on the internal page below.

wiki page, bahip-yahip: https://grafana.qirvanlabs.corp/browse/display/projects/cc3a1b9dbfc9